Turmeric and Banana anti-aging face mask
The combination of turmeric and banana in an anti-aging face mask can offer several benefits for the skin. Here are some of the potential advantages:
- Antioxidant Properties: Both turmeric and bananas are rich in antioxidants, such as vitamin C and vitamin E. These antioxidants help neutralize free radicals, which can cause damage to the skin and contribute to premature aging.
- Reduces Wrinkles and Fine Lines: Turmeric contains compounds that may stimulate collagen production, promoting skin elasticity and reducing the appearance of wrinkles and fine lines. Banana, on the other hand, contains vitamin C, which is essential for collagen synthesis.
- Hydrates and Moisturizes: Bananas are a great source of moisture for the skin, helping to keep it hydrated and soft. The combination of banana and turmeric in a face mask can lock in moisture and prevent dryness.
- Brightens the Skin: Turmeric has skin-brightening properties that can help even out the skin tone and reduce the appearance of dark spots and pigmentation.
- Soothes Inflammation: Turmeric possesses anti-inflammatory properties that can calm irritated skin and reduce redness, making it beneficial for those with sensitive or acne-prone skin.
- Exfoliates the Skin: The enzymes present in bananas act as a gentle exfoliant, helping to remove dead skin cells and promote a brighter complexion.
- Improves Skin Elasticity: The combination of turmeric and banana may help improve the skin’s elasticity, making it appear more firm and youthful.
Here’s a simple recipe for a turmeric and banana anti-aging face mask:
Ingredients:
- 1 ripe banana (mashed)
- 1/2 teaspoon turmeric powder
- 1 tablespoon honey (optional, for added moisture)
Instructions:
- Mash the ripe banana in a bowl until it forms a smooth paste.
- Add the turmeric powder to the mashed banana and mix well. If you prefer a more hydrating mask, you can also add honey at this stage.
- Apply the mask to your cleansed face and neck, avoiding the eye area.
- Leave the mask on for about 15-20 minutes.
- Rinse off the mask with lukewarm water and follow up with your regular skincare routine.
Before using any homemade face mask, it’s a good idea to do a patch test on a small area of your skin to ensure you don’t have any adverse reactions to the ingredients.
